Claims
- 1. A method of forming a surface structure, the method comprising:
- shaping a skin on a single-sided mold at a first station;
- moving the single-sided mold and the skin to a second station applying a build-up to the skin at the second station moving the single-sided mold, skin, and build-up to a third station; and
- conforming a backing to the build-up at the third station.
- 2. The method of claim 1 wherein each moving step comprises a rotation of a mold supporting structure from one station to another station.
- 3. The method of claim 1 wherein the step of shaping a skin includes applying a gas pressure ramp to a skin preform disposed opposite the single-sided die.
- 4. The method of claim 3 wherein the skin preform is a metal sheet.
- 5. The method of claim 4 wherein the skin forming step further includes, after the step of applying a gas pressure ramp, explosively setting the skin preform to the single-sided die with a burst of gas.
